Couple Arrested for Exploitation of the Elderly

A husband and wife were arrested Thursday for stealing from a disabled World War II Veteran who allowed them to live in his home, according to the Sarasota County Sheriff's Office.

UPDATE: Pedestrian in Critical Condition After Being Hit by SUV Identified

UPDATE: The man that was in critical condition after being hit by an SUV on U.S. 41 in Sarasota on Tuesday night has been identified as 50-year-old Charles Joseph Raymond according to the Florida Highway Patrol.
